2. Redis id constants

The list of current Sipwise C5 Redis DB IDs:

Servicecentral (role db)localReleaseTicketDescription

sems

-

0

mr3.7.1+

-

HA switchover

rtpengine

-

1

mr3.7.1+

-

HA switchover

proxy

2

-

mr3.7.1+

-

Counter of hunting groups

proxy

3

-

mr3.7.1+

-

Concurrent dialog counters

proxy

-

4

mr3.7.1+

-

List of keys of the central counters

prosody

5

-

mr3.7.1+

-

XMPP cluster

sems PBX

-

6

mr3.7.1+

-

HA switchover

sems

7

-

mr4.1.1+

MT#12707

Sems malicious_call app

captagent

-

8

mr4.1.1+ - mr7.1

MT#15427

Old captagent internal data (unused)

monitoring

9

-

mr4.3+ - mr5.5

MT#31

Old SNMP agent monitoring data (unused)

proxy

10

-

mr4.3+

MT#16079

SIP Loop detection

ngcp-panel sessions

-

19

mr6.3+

TT#35523

Panel login sessions

proxy usrloc

20

-

mr6.2+

TT#32971

SIP registrations

proxy acc

-

21

mr6.2+

TT#32971

Accounting records

proxy auth

-

22

mr6.2+

TT#32971

Subscriber data

proxy dialog

-

23

mr6.2+

TT#34100

Dialog data

proxy pbx

25

-

mr8.0+

TT#64404

PBX in use by each subscriber

websocket

-

30

mr7.1+

TT#49703

Internal data

websocket monitors

-

31

mr7.1+

TT#49703

Monitors

websocket subscriptions

-

32

mr7.1+

TT#49703

Subscriptions

2.1. InfluxDB monitoring keys

The InfluxDB ngcp monitoring database contains time series of several monitoring sources. The following are some of the current measurements:

node

Cluster node information.

memory

System memory information.

proc_count

Process counts.

monit

Monit supervised processes information.

mail

MTA information.

mysql

MySQL database information.

kamailio

Kamailio statistics information.

sip

SIP statistics information.

The node measurement contains the following fields:

active

Cluster node HA state (boolean: 1/0).

hb_proc_state

Cluster node GCS/CRM process state (boolean: stopped/running).

hb_host_state

Cluster node host state (boolean: up/down).

hb_node_state

Cluster node HA state (ngcp-check-active -p).

The monit measurement contains the following fields:

name

The process name.

proc_status

The process status.

monit_status

The monit status.

pid

The process ID.

ppid

The process parent ID.

children

The number of children.

uptime

The process uptime.

cpu_percent

The CPU usage in percent for this process.

cpu_percent_total

The CPU usage in percent for the process group.

memory

The memory in bytes for this process.

memory_total

The memory in bytes for the process group.

memory_percent

The memory in percent for this process.

memory_percent_total

The memory in percent for the process group.

data_collected

The timestamp when the data was collected.

The mysql measurement contains the following fields:

last_io_error

Last IO error description.

last_sql_error

Last SQL error description.

queries_per_second_average

Average of queries per second.

replication_discrepancies

Number of replication discrepancies.